data warehouse best practices

With the growth of big data and technological advancements, businesses face more data than ever. This is where a data warehousing company plays a crucial role. But with the ever-changing technological landscape, it can take time to know the best practices for data warehouse optimization.

This blog post will explore the most effective strategies for maximizing your data warehouse in 2024 and beyond. You’ll learn how to ensure your data warehouse is up-to-date, secure, and efficient.

What is Data Warehousing

In simple terms, data warehousing involves gathering data from various sources within a company and putting it all together in one central location. This makes analyzing, reporting on and making informed business decisions easier. 

The company may have a database that tracks its day-to-day operations and other data sources, such as external or internal data. The process of bringing all this information into the data warehouse involves either ELT (Extract, Load, Transform) or ETL (Extract, Transform, Load) methods. 

The warehouse is structured in a way that allows all of this data to be combined and used to make essential business decisions.

The Future of Data Warehousing for Businesses

The future of data warehousing for businesses is all about staying ahead of the curve and utilizing innovative technologies. With the rise of new data warehousing solutions, companies can streamline their processes and achieve real-time data more efficiently and effectively.

Data warehousing companies are at the forefront of this revolution, providing businesses with cutting-edge technologies such as data lakes and IoT streaming data. These solutions help companies to overcome traditional limitations such as hierarchical data storage and fragmented data across organizations.

With data lakes, businesses can store raw data in its natural form until it is needed, enabling faster and more comprehensive analysis. And with IoT streaming data, companies can collect and analyze data across multiple devices, leading to greater collaboration and quicker results.

It’s about breaking down barriers and empowering businesses to make informed decisions based on real-time data. By leveraging the expertise of data warehousing companies, businesses can stay ahead of the curve and achieve their goals more effectively.

Source: Unsplash

8 Best Data Warehousing Practices for 2023 

1. Analyze The Necessity Of A Data Warehouse

Many organizations struggle to establish a data lake because they have yet to find an apparent reason for it. Those who start by identifying a business challenge for their data and stay focused on finding a solution are more likely to succeed. Here are three key benefits of a data warehouse:

  • Standardize your data: A data warehouse stores data in a consistent format, making it easier for business leaders to analyze and extract valuable insights. Standardizing the data from various sources reduces the chance of errors and enhances accuracy.
  • Enhance decision-making: Data-driven businesses make informed decisions by analyzing all available data, while others make decisions without a complete picture. A data warehouse speeds up data access and helps business leaders make data-driven plans, giving them a competitive edge.
  • Reduce costs: Data warehouses enable decision-makers to evaluate past initiatives by exploring historical data in depth. They can identify ways to lower costs, improve operational efficiency, and drive growth, leading to improved financial performance.

2. Relate Data To Company Operations

Before starting the data warehouse construction, determine the types of information you’ll need to store and the amount of space required. This will help you ensure adequate storage capacity for your organization’s needs.

Once you clearly understand the data you need, map out its flow within your business processes. Consider where it comes from, how it’s used, and where it goes after that. This will help you optimize your data warehouse and make it as efficient as possible.

3. Confirm That The Data Warehouse Is Relevant

It’s crucial to remember that the value of a data warehouse lies in the insights you gain from it. To make the most of your data warehouse, it must be tailored to your company’s current needs, which will evolve over time.

That’s why you need to continuously evaluate your analytics and identify ways to improve or optimize them based on the current state of your industry.

4. Spend Time And Effort On Data Standardization

Picture your company utilizing five different claims systems across different departments. To incorporate the information from all of them into your data warehouse, you need to gather and standardize the data. This takes some technical effort to align the different systems so that you can generate reports consistently, but the result is well worth it.

You can eliminate discrepancies in data formats, designs, and structures by establishing a uniform data format. This way, you can examine the data accurately and consistently.

Source: Unsplash

5. Strategize Ways To Determine Permissions And Limits

When aggregating data from numerous sources, it’s essential to evaluate the security requirements of each one carefully. The original sources may have implemented different types of field-level security measures, so it’s necessary to consider how you’ll maintain similar controls in the data warehouse. 

Additionally, you need to ensure that you’re meeting data security standards and compliance regulations.

Plan your privilege management and access control strategy thoroughly to protect sensitive data.

6. Determine A Way To Keep Track Of The Data Warehouse

Building a data warehouse involves managing many external sources, which can be complex and prone to failure. To ensure smooth operations, you must set up a logging, monitoring, and alerting system. 

This will allow you to identify any issues and take appropriate action quickly. Observability is crucial for data warehouses, so establish a system that gives you complete visibility into what is happening, what has failed, and what hasn’t happened at all times.

7. Assemble the Right Personnel

To build a data warehouse, you need to find someone with expertise in the field who can communicate effectively with your team. This person should understand your company’s goals and work towards achieving them. They should be able to strike a balance between technical knowledge and easy-to-understand communication.

8. Don’t Store Sensitive Data Without Encryption

To protect sensitive information, it’s essential to encrypt all data before storing it in the database. This way, if someone does manage to access it, they won’t be able to use the information against your company as they won’t be able to decipher it without first spending time to decrypt it.

Key Takeaways

As the business world becomes increasingly data-driven, organizations must maximize the potential of their data warehouse. Following the best practices outlined in this blog, businesses can ensure their data warehouse is secure and efficient and provides valuable insights. 

The use of data lakes, cross-organization data collection and IoT streaming data are just a few of the exciting developments shaping the future of data warehousing. 

By staying on top of these trends and investing in a reputable data warehousing company, businesses can reap the benefits of a robust and effective data warehouse for years to come.